Explanation:

Brief Explanations
  1. For the first question, the taiga biome is characterized by coniferous evergreen trees like pine, fir, and spruce. Temperate shrublands have different plant - life, tropical rainforests are more diverse with broad - leafed plants, and tundra has low - lying vegetation adapted to cold conditions.
  2. For the second question, biotic components are living parts of an ecosystem. Phytoplankton are living organisms in the marine ecosystem. Oxygen concentration, rocks, and water temperature are abiotic components.
